Skip to main content
Get theCazoo logoapp - Powered by MOTORS

3,776 Used BMW 3 Series cars for sale

BMW 3 Series2021 (21) - 2.0 330e 12kWh M Sport Auto Euro 6 (s/s) 4dr

2021 (21) - 2.0 330e 12kWh M Sport Auto Euro 6 (s/s) 4dr98

Reduced

£17,984

£293/pm (PCP)

  • 2L
  • 67.0K

    Miles
  • Hybrid
  • Automatic
  • Saloon

New Street Car Centre

01952446905 *

4.8/5 Stars

BMW 3 Series2022 - 2.0 330e 12kWh M Sport Touring Auto xDrive Euro 6 (s/s) 5dr Automatic

2022 - 2.0 330e 12kWh M Sport Touring Auto xDrive Euro 6 (s/s) 5dr Automatic27

£20,295

£396/pm (HP)

  • 2L
  • 93.2K

    Miles
  • Hybrid
  • Automatic
  • Estate

V12 Sports and Classics Wolverhampton

01902544572 *

BMW 3 Series2012 - 2.0 320d Sport Euro 5 (s/s) 4dr

2012 - 2.0 320d Sport Euro 5 (s/s) 4dr44

Low Mileage

£4,500

£73/pm (HP)

  • 2L
  • 101.2K

    Miles
  • Diesel
  • Manual
  • Saloon

Direct Motors Limited

01922665608 *

4.5/5 Stars

BMW 3 Series2016 (16) - 340i M Sport 4dr Step Auto

2016 (16) - 340i M Sport 4dr Step Auto9

Low Mileage

£17,999

  • 3L
  • 70.8K

    Miles
  • Petrol
  • Automatic
  • Saloon

Blakedown Car Company Ltd

01902916102 *

BMW 3 Series2013 (13) - 320d M Sport 5dr Step Auto

2013 (13) - 320d M Sport 5dr Step Auto30

£6,650

£119/pm (HP)

  • 2L
  • 114.0K

    Miles
  • Diesel
  • Semi Auto
  • Estate

The Car Guys Sales Ltd

01527361737 *

BMW 3 Series2013 (13) - 316d Sport 5dr

2013 (13) - 316d Sport 5dr15

Reduced

£2,495

  • 2L
  • 173.0K

    Miles
  • Diesel
  • Manual
  • Estate

SK CAR COMPANY LTD

01384885534 *

BMW 3 Series2022 - 330e M Sport 4dr Step Auto [Tech Pack]

2022 - 330e M Sport 4dr Step Auto [Tech Pack]39

£21,799

£370/pm (PCP)

  • 2L
  • 39.6K

    Miles
  • Hybrid
  • Automatic
  • Saloon

Motorpoint Oldbury

01217525220 *

BMW 3 Series2022 (72) - 2.0 330e 12kWh M Sport Touring Auto Euro 6 (s/s) 5dr

2022 (72) - 2.0 330e 12kWh M Sport Touring Auto Euro 6 (s/s) 5dr88

Reduced

£26,195

£426/pm (PCP)

  • 2L
  • 52.5K

    Miles
  • Hybrid
  • Automatic
  • Estate

Top Cars Telford Limited

01952466822 *

0/5 Stars

BMW 3 Series2021 (21) - 2.0 330e 12kWh M Sport Auto xDrive Euro 6 (s/s) 4dr

2021 (21) - 2.0 330e 12kWh M Sport Auto xDrive Euro 6 (s/s) 4dr83

Reduced

£18,484

£334/pm (PCP)

  • 2L
  • 81.0K

    Miles
  • Hybrid
  • Automatic
  • Saloon

New Street Car Centre

01952446905 *

4.8/5 Stars

BMW 3 Series2017 (17) - 320d EfficientDynamics Plus 4dr

2017 (17) - 320d EfficientDynamics Plus 4dr6

£6,950

£125/pm (HP)

  • 2L
  • 86.0K

    Miles
  • Diesel
  • Manual
  • Saloon

Portway Cars

01217288825 *

BMW 3 Series2016 (16) - 320d xDrive M Sport 5dr Step Auto

2016 (16) - 320d xDrive M Sport 5dr Step Auto41

£13,499

£262/pm (HP)

  • 2L
  • 76.0K

    Miles
  • Diesel
  • Automatic
  • Estate

Prestige Motoring Group

01215160648 *

BMW 3 Series2019 (69) - 2.0 320d M Sport Euro 6 (s/s) 4dr

2019 (69) - 2.0 320d M Sport Euro 6 (s/s) 4dr75

£17,595

£341/pm (HP)

  • 2L
  • 60.0K

    Miles
  • Diesel
  • Manual
  • Saloon

Top Cars Telford Limited

01952466822 *

0/5 Stars

BMW 3 Series2016 (16) - 320d EfficientDynamics Sport 5dr Step Auto

2016 (16) - 320d EfficientDynamics Sport 5dr Step Auto34

£5,799

  • 2L
  • 162.0K

    Miles
  • Diesel
  • Semi Auto
  • Estate

Vision Automotive

01902951160 *

BMW 3 Series2007 (07) - 335d M Sport 5dr Auto

2007 (07) - 335d M Sport 5dr Auto17

£4,795

  • 3L
  • 172.0K

    Miles
  • Diesel
  • Automatic
  • Estate

SK CAR COMPANY LTD

01384885534 *

BMW 3 Series2018 (18) - 330d AUTO XDRIVE 5dr - LONG MOT - RECENTLY SERVICED

2018 (18) - 330d AUTO XDRIVE 5dr - LONG MOT - RECENTLY SERVICED24

£8,950

£167/pm (HP)

  • 3L
  • 106.0K

    Miles
  • Diesel
  • Automatic
  • Estate

Enclave Automotive Ltd

01922660927 *

BMW 3 Series2021 - 2.0 330e 12kWh M Sport Pro Edition Saloon 4dr Petrol Plug-in Hybrid Auto xD

2021 - 2.0 330e 12kWh M Sport Pro Edition Saloon 4dr Petrol Plug-in Hybrid Auto xD45

£23,473

£399/pm (PCP)

  • 2L
  • 51.5K

    Miles
  • Hybrid
  • Automatic
  • Saloon

Carsa Halesowen

01217525895 *

BMW 3 Series2021 (70) - 2.0 330e 12kWh M Sport Touring Auto Euro 6 (s/s) 5dr

2021 (70) - 2.0 330e 12kWh M Sport Touring Auto Euro 6 (s/s) 5dr64

Reduced

£16,895

£334/pm (HP)

  • 2L
  • 94.0K

    Miles
  • Hybrid
  • Automatic
  • Estate

RSK CARS LIMITED

01902240171 *

BMW 3 Series2016 (66) - 2.0 320i Sport Euro 6 (s/s) 4dr

2016 (66) - 2.0 320i Sport Euro 6 (s/s) 4dr71

Low Mileage

£9,999

  • 2L
  • 45.8K

    Miles
  • Petrol
  • Manual
  • Saloon

Top Cars Telford Limited

01952466822 *

0/5 Stars

BMW 3 Series2022 - 2.0 330e 12kWh Sport Touring 5dr Petrol Plug-in Hybrid Auto Euro 6 (s/s) (2

2022 - 2.0 330e 12kWh Sport Touring 5dr Petrol Plug-in Hybrid Auto Euro 6 (s/s) (228

£20,995

£293/pm (PCP)

  • 2L
  • 53.5K

    Miles
  • Hybrid
  • Automatic
  • Estate

V12 Sports and Classics Wolverhampton

01902544572 *

BMW 3 Series2021 - 2.0 330e 12kWh SE Pro Touring 5dr Petrol Plug-in Hybrid Auto Euro 6 (s/s) (

2021 - 2.0 330e 12kWh SE Pro Touring 5dr Petrol Plug-in Hybrid Auto Euro 6 (s/s) (25

£13,395

£194/pm (PCP)

  • 2L
  • 84.3K

    Miles
  • Hybrid
  • Automatic
  • Estate

V12 Sports and Classics Wolverhampton

01902544572 *

Other BMW cars near Shropshire?
Other BMW 3 Series cars in Shropshire
About cars in Bridgnorth on MOTORS
What's the most popular BMW 3 Series colour?
Grey
What's the most popular BMW 3 Series fuel type?
Diesel
What's the BMW 3 Series's average power delivery?
221 BHP
What's the BMW 3 Series's average fuel economy?
60 MPG
What's the BMW 3 Series's average price?
£17,245
What's the BMW 3 Series's average mileage?
67,327

* Telephone numbers starting with 084X or 087X will cost you up to 13p per minute plus your telephone company's access charge. Calls to other telephone numbers will only cost your phone company's access charge.